Subject: DR drill next week — Fernwick firmware channel

Hey — quick note before you sign off on the drill plan. We're going to simulate a full outage of the Fernwick device-firmware update channel, including loss of the signing relay in the Oxtail region. Devices should hold their current firmware and refuse unsigned pushes; please watch for anything that doesn't. To restore the channel mid-drill, the responder unseals the backup signing bundle. For audit purposes, the unseal passphrase is recorded right below.

strongbox words: druvan-lamys-eliius-jorax-istox-soreth-ulays-gilix-ralix-oliiel-norwyn-casvan-praius

**Q: How do I access the Brindlewood partner SFTP drop?**

New hires at Fennimore Logistics should first request the drop role from their team lead, then verify the host fingerprint against the onboarding wiki before connecting. Files from Brindlewood arrive nightly and must not be renamed. If the service account is ever locked out, recovery requires the passphrase held by the integrations team, shown below.

recovery phrase for yajop-tagef: quenael-zoriel-aldael-quenax-druion

Subject: Handover — build agent clock skew

Hi Renna,

Before you review the pipeline patch: three of the Oxbow build agents drifted about 90 seconds ahead, which made artifact timestamps land in the future and broke cache validation. The patch pins all agents to the internal time source and rejects builds where skew exceeds five seconds.

Re-signing the affected artifacts is part of the fix. You'll need the current signing key to verify my re-signed batch — it follows below.

release key, yaduf-kadup: bky4_gU9P